assemblage - A sculpture made of different kinds of materials.
found object - A common or everyday object used in new ways as part of an artwork. Found objects are often used in assemblages and can be natural or manufactured.

Found Recyclable Objects (plastic bottles/caps, cartons, foil, wire, old parts, etc...), Collage Materials (pipe cleaners, beads, buttons, etc...), Adhesives (strong glue, tape, wire, etc...), Metallic Paint, Paintbrushes
Choose found objects you like. Think of a toy to make.
Check list:
- Gather found objects.
- Decide what to make.
- Assemble, prime, and paint.
Glue found objects together to make a toy.
Prime and paint objects to create a finished look.
